Why Gypsum Processing is Unique
Gypsum (CaSO₄·2H₂O) is a soft sulfate mineral that requires careful milling to preserve its chemical structure and achieve the necessary particle size distribution. Over-grinding can lead to excessive heat generation, potentially causing partial dehydration and compromising the final product’s quality. A well-designed milling system must therefore provide controlled, efficient grinding with minimal heat buildup.

Limitations of Traditional Ball Mills
Conventional ball mills, while robust, often struggle with efficiency in modern high-output powder lines. They typically exhibit higher energy consumption per ton of product, significant wear on grinding media and liners, and can generate excessive noise and dust. Maintenance demands are also considerable, requiring regular shutdowns for liner and ball replacement, which disrupts continuous production flow.
